  • Title

    Development of a novel tapered balun for the UWB UHF coupler

  • Abstract
    The UWB UHF coupler for GIS PD detection requires a balun (balance to unbalance transformer) to show its inherent UWB characteristics. In order to reduce the size of the balun and to make it practical in the conventional GIS, a novel tapered coaxial balun with a dielectric was proposed for the UWB UHF coupler. The performance of the proposed balun was verified through a series of simulations, measurements and experiments. As a result, both the conventional balun and the proposed balun, which has a length equal to one third of that of the conventional balun, demonstrated good S11 characteristics, whereas the efficiency of the proposed balun increased as much as about 30% in comparison to the conventional one.
